ELEMENTARY SCHOOL - Teacher's Assistant
Job Classification
Hourly Under Half (<20)
Position summary
Assist the Kindergarten teacher by providing help to students, supervision and assorted classroom related responsibilities as assigned.
Qualifications summary
Preferred teaching experience. Some educational coursework. Ability to work with chldren and supervising teacher. Dependable and consistent committed SDA Christian. Team player. Background check.
Must be a Seventh-day Adventist in good and regular standing.
Duties and responsibilities
- Assisting in providing individual and small-group review
- Identifying and alerting the teacher to the needs of individual students
- Preparing and organizing materials
- Performing a variety of office assistance tasks
- Helping students comply with classroom rules and procedures
